Ошибка при удалении голосования.

Автор Rus 38, 03 марта 2010, 15:14:56

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

Rus 38

Добрый день. Просмотрел тему, ничего подобного не нашел. Проблема в следующем - при попытке удаления голосований в любой теме появляется надпись - ОШИБКА ! Не удалось проверить сессию. Пожалуйста, выйдите из форума и зайдите снова. Я на форуме ГМ, пробовал удалить админ и у него тоже самое. Админ не знает в чем проблема, подскажите, как это можно устранить ?

0daliska

Цитата: Rus 38 от 03 марта 2010, 15:14:56
Добрый день. Просмотрел тему, ничего подобного не нашел. Проблема в следующем - при попытке удаления голосований в любой теме появляется надпись - ОШИБКА ! Не удалось проверить сессию. Пожалуйста, выйдите из форума и зайдите снова. Я на форуме ГМ, пробовал удалить админ и у него тоже самое. Админ не знает в чем проблема, подскажите, как это можно устранить ?
SMF 1.1.11, я так понимаю...
И установлена ли модификация Additional Polls?
Уехала отдыхать. Сейчас без интернета до 1 августа. Приеду - выполню все обещания
® For members of Russian community (simplemachines.ru) only

Rus 38

Да, именно SMF 1.1.11, а где узнать про модификацию ?

0daliska

Несколько голосований в одной теме создать можете?
Уехала отдыхать. Сейчас без интернета до 1 августа. Приеду - выполню все обещания
® For members of Russian community (simplemachines.ru) only

Rus 38

Про модификацию не скажу, я всего лишь ГМ

0daliska

Цитата: Rus 38 от 03 марта 2010, 15:34:34
Про модификацию не скажу, я всего лишь ГМ
В любом случае, Вам для исправления ошибки, нужен доступ к файлам движка, а для этого нужен админ... Так что админа в студию :)
Уехала отдыхать. Сейчас без интернета до 1 августа. Приеду - выполню все обещания
® For members of Russian community (simplemachines.ru) only

Rus 38

С доставкой админа сложнее ... По другому никак ? типа скрипт правильный или типа того ...

Rus 38

Ну если никак, попытаюсь направить сюда админа, спс.

0daliska

Цитата: Rus 38 от 03 марта 2010, 15:38:27
С доставкой админа сложнее ... По другому никак ? типа скрипт правильный или типа того ...
Типа надо залезть в файл движка и удалить лишнюю строку... Имхо, админ для этого необходим... Модератор, даже глобальный, увы ничего сделать не сможет!!!

Так что админа и список установленных модов - в студию...
Уехала отдыхать. Сейчас без интернета до 1 августа. Приеду - выполню все обещания
® For members of Russian community (simplemachines.ru) only

Rus 38

Написал админу, надеюсь на его появление здесь. Спасибо за консультацию.

0daliska

Цитата: Rus 38 от 03 марта 2010, 15:47:25
Написал админу, надеюсь на его появление здесь. Спасибо за консультацию.
Пока еще не за что, но я у себя сталкивалась после апгрейда с этой проблемой, так что помочь постараюсь... Будем ждать Вашего админа :)
Во всем виновата строчка, добавляемая апгрейдом:
checkSession('get');
в файл poll.php - зависит от того, что у Вас из модов стоит, могут возникнуть проблемы в работе функции
function RemovePoll()
Уехала отдыхать. Сейчас без интернета до 1 августа. Приеду - выполню все обещания
® For members of Russian community (simplemachines.ru) only

Frost

У меня на форуме такая же беда. Я админ. Никаких модов связанных с голосованиями не ставил.

Установлено: YouTube BBCode, BoardHover Mod, NiceTooltips, RSS Feed Icon, Moderator and Administrator Comment Tags, VisualWarning, TextareaResizer, Karma Buttons, New Topic Button, Change Report Text To Image, Highslide Image Viewer.

Версия SMF 1.1.11

Подскажите что делать, а то когда еще тот админ появится.

0daliska

#12
Цитата: Frost от 03 марта 2010, 15:58:27
У меня на форуме такая же беда. Я админ. Никаких модов связанных с голосованиями не ставил.

Установлено: YouTube BBCode, BoardHover Mod, NiceTooltips, RSS Feed Icon, Moderator and Administrator Comment Tags, VisualWarning, TextareaResizer, Karma Buttons, New Topic Button, Change Report Text To Image, Highslide Image Viewer.

Версия SMF 1.1.11

Подскажите что делать, а то когда еще тот админ появится.

Поставить фикс:
Display.template.php найти:
'remove_poll' => array('test' => 'can_remove_poll', 'text' => 'poll_remove', 'image' => 'admin_remove_poll.gif', 'lang' => true, 'custom' => 'onclick="return confirm(\'' . $txt['poll_remove_warn'] . '\');"', 'url' => $scripturl . '?action=removepoll;topic=' . $context['current_topic'] . '.' . $context['start']),
заменить на:
'remove_poll' => array('test' => 'can_remove_poll', 'text' => 'poll_remove', 'image' => 'admin_remove_poll.gif', 'lang' => true, 'custom' => 'onclick="return confirm(\'' . $txt['poll_remove_warn'] . '\');"', 'url' => $scripturl . '?action=removepoll;topic=' . $context['current_topic'] . '.' . $context['start'] . ';sesc=' . $context['session_id']),
или использовать модификацию: http://custom.simplemachines.org/mods/index.php?mod=2403

Этот фикс поможет только тогда, когда нет модификаций голосования!

Ежели модификация, указанная мною стоит, то не поможет, в этом случае только радикально, комментирование строки, указанной мной в файле Poll.php и еще нескольких строк, ежели модификация для дополнительных голосований дороже :)
Не зря же, наверное, нет этой модификации для 11 версии :)
Хотя для тех, у кого эта модификация есть и нужна, а проблемы остаются, поточнее могу все отследить, что у себя закомментировала, чтобы снять эту ошибку
Уехала отдыхать. Сейчас без интернета до 1 августа. Приеду - выполню все обещания
® For members of Russian community (simplemachines.ru) only

Frost

Большое мерси. Все заработало  O0

serovai

У меня на 1.1.11 (админа и модераторов) такая же беда, но не только с голосованиями, а например с перемещением тем, удалением голосований, удалением модов - везде ошибка:
ОШИБКА ! Не удалось проверить сессию. Пожалуйста, выйдите из форума и зайдите снова

Dr_Zhalnin

Цитата: 0daliska от 03 марта 2010, 16:30:40
или использовать модификацию: http://custom.simplemachines.org/mods/index.php?mod=2403
Пробовал поставить....Пишет-пакет поврежденный...не возможно установить...
Пришлось ручками  Поставить фикс в Display.template.phр
PS Спасибо!!
SsangYong Club Украина http://ssangyong-club.org<br />SsangYong club Ukrainian

sergeosn

Мне тоже помогла замена кода в файлике. Странно откуда этот баг вообще выскочил. версия 1.1.11
Спасибо!